Ingredients:

For the Crust:

  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tablespoon gran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ed
  • 1/4 cup cold water (add more if needed)

For the Apple Filling:

  • 6 cups peeled and sliced apples (about 6-8 medium apples, such as Granny Smith or Honeycrisp)
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our (to thicken the filling)
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

For the Topping:

  • 1 tablespoon unsalted butter, cubed
  • 1 tablespoon granulated sugar (optional, for sprinkling)
  • 1 tablespoon milk or heavy cream (optional, for brushing the crust)
